NC State vs. Marquette Prediction
The winner of this game earns their way to the Elite Eight.
NC State has been the best story of the tournament.
A month ago, head coach Kevin Keates was on the hot seat, and the Wolfpack sat toward the bottom of the ACC standings.
The Wolfpack entered the ACC Tournament and took down the top three seeds on their way to an ACC Championship.
NC State took down Texas Tech in the Round of 64, and followed that up with an overtime win over Oakland.
The clock has yet to strike midnight on this Cinderella.
The Wolfpack have not reached the Elite Eight since 1986.
Raleigh native DJ Horne leads the Pack with 16.7 points per game.
Senior DJ Burns has been great, adding 12.8 points and 4.1 rebounds.
Casey Morsell has averaged 11.4 points and 1.7 assists.
The Pack have scored 76.4 points per game.
Marquette comes into this contest with a record of 27-9.
The Golden Eagles have been a top-10 team in basketball all season.
Shaka Smart's team has had some injuries along the way, but it has not slowed them down.
In Round 1, the Golden Eagles trailed Western Kentucky by seven at the half, but stormed back in the second.
Marquette won a hard-fought game vs. Colorado in the Round of 32.
The Golden Eagles last reached the Elite Eight in 2013.
Memphis native Kam Jones leads the squad with 17.1 points per game.
Senior Tyler Kolek has been great, adding 15.3 points and a team-best 7.9 assists.
Oso Ighodaro has been solid, averaging 13.6 points and 6.8 rebounds.
Marquette has scored 78.3 points per game.
NC State vs. Marquette Pick
We will fade the public dog tonight.
Marquette is the more well-rounded team and will display that tonight.
NC State has been on a great run, but this is a tough matchup.
The Pack ranks last in adjusted offense of tournament teams remaining.
Marquette ranks 19th in the nation in adjusted defense.
The difference in this game will be the Golden Eagles' ability to get stops.
Kolek will find his way to the line and clear this number tonight.
